The doors are wide open and you're welcome to wander through. Don't worry about the carpets as you enter through stately doorways, cozy up to colossal fireplaces, and climb poetic staircases.
For those who love the old homes of the New England area, this is a chance to enter and inspect the window sills and cupboards up close. This excellent new third edition features more than 400 photographs and illustrations, along with helpful tips provided to guide the remodeller of Jacobean, Colonial, Georgian, and Federal homes toward duplicating these antique architectural features. There are also architectural drawings from the Library of Congress and by Asher Benjamin, one of the leading New England builders and most influential designers of the late eighteenth and nineteenth centuries.
